Growth Dynamics: Macro and Industry-Specific Drivers Macroeconomic Factors Economic Stability & Corporate Growth: South Korea’s status as a global manufacturing hub, especially in semiconductors, electronics, and automotive sectors, sustains high demand for audit services to ensure compliance and investor confidence. Regulatory Environment: The Financial Services Commission (FSC) and Korea Exchange (KRX) have intensified audit standards aligned with IFRS and global best practices, compelling firms to enhance their assurance capabilities. Foreign Direct Investment (FDI): Rising FDI inflows necessitate rigorous due diligence and audit services, especially for multinational corporations operating within Korea. Industry-Specific Drivers Corporate Governance & Compliance: Enhanced focus on transparency, ESG disclosures, and anti-corruption measures increase demand for assurance services beyond traditional financial audits. Technological Adoption: The proliferation of FinTech, blockchain, and AI-driven audit tools accelerates the scope and efficiency of assurance engagements. Market Capitalization & M&A Activity: Active M&A landscape, especially in tech and biotech sectors, demands comprehensive due diligence and audit support. Market Ecosystem & Operational Framework Key Product Categories Financial Statement Audits: The core service, mandated for listed companies and large enterprises. Internal Control & Compliance Audits: Focused on operational efficiency and regulatory adherence. Sustainability & ESG Assurance: Emerging segment driven by global sustainability mandates. Forensic & Investigative Services: Growing due to increased regulatory scrutiny and corporate fraud prevention. Stakeholders & Demand-Supply Framework Primary Stakeholders: Large conglomerates (Chaebols), SMEs, multinational corporations, government agencies, and financial institutions. Supply Side: Leading audit firms (KPMG Korea, Deloitte Korea, EY Korea, PwC Korea), regional boutique firms, and emerging tech-enabled audit startups. Demand Side: Driven by regulatory requirements, investor expectations, corporate governance standards, and stakeholder activism.
